Lectra automotive conference takes place in Bordeaux

25/04/2018
The fourth annual Lectra automotive leather conference got under way on April 25 at the leather cutting technology provider’s research centre at Cestas, near Bordeaux.

With ‘Go Digital’ as the event’s theme, there were presentations and a panel discussion on the first day involving senior spokespeople from consultancy Frost & Sullivan, tier-one automotive seating providers Faurecia and SCI Seating, and from automotive leather manufacturer Seton AutoLeather.

Lectra also offered updates on and demonstrations of its cutting technology, including a new release, V7R1, of its leathersuite software for the Versalis cutter. The technology provider said it expects this new version to help tanners achieve a 6% improvement in productivity, as well as improvements in nesting efficiency, data analysis and connectivity.
